2 keepupsir keepupsir 于 2016.04.20 14:51 提问

js浏览器option已经选中再次点击为什么无法选中???

求哪位大神能帮我解答一下,有代码是最好不过的了,急急急图片说明点击北京时候没有办法弹出弹出一个数

2个回答

codingMonkeyKing
codingMonkeyKing   2016.04.20 15:18

‍‍

<option grade="1" value="a">选项一</a>

<option grade="2" value="b">选项二</a>

onchange方法是选中的值改变才会调用

你可以试试 onclick

showbo
showbo   Ds   Rxr 2016.04.20 15:06

select只支持onchange事件,你要选中相同的项也触发change事件需要第三方控件来模拟,如select2,easyui的combobox之类的

Csdn user default icon
上传中...
上传图片
插入图片
准确详细的回答,更有利于被提问者采纳,从而获得C币。复制、灌水、广告等回答会被删除,是时候展现真正的技术了!
其他相关推荐
select下拉选择第一个选项为空白、option无法选中的解决办法,
问题:&amp;lt;select ng-model=&quot;id&quot;&amp;gt; &amp;lt;option value=&quot;{{v.id}}&quot; ng-repeat=&quot;v in list&quot; ng-bind=&quot;v.name&quot; ng-selected=&quot;v.id == id&quot;&amp;gt;&amp;lt;/option&amp;gt; &amp;lt;/select&amp;gt;第一个选项为空白;或者
checkbox选中取消选中、二次选中无效以及浏览器兼容性问题问题总结
var btn_cancel = function(){ $("#checkbox").prop('checked',false); }; var btn_submit = function(){ $("#checkbox").prop('checked',true); }; 看到网络答案都是复制粘贴的,我也是醉了,想问下你们,真的亲自试过么?成功过么
zepto:设置select选中的问题记录---Safari浏览器兼容
最近在做项目的过程中,遇到一个需要动态设置select选中的需求。当然,用zepto实现起来还是很方便的:$('select').find('option[value="'+key+'"]').attr('selected', true);在安卓所有浏览器跑了一把,都没啥问题,IOS上也测试了一把。就在我以为可以收工的时候,出现了一个比较奇葩的问题:Safari浏览器中,select设置选中没有生效
遇到问题---谷歌浏览器select返回后选中无效
有select用法如下: ${bean.name} 首次进入页面 选中没问题,但是发现 在谷歌浏览器或者 iPhone中 点击返回键 选中失效。 解决方法: 在进页面时  把select选中的值赋给  select    -------------需要引入jQuery的js,然后用如下代码: $(function(){
js----点击选择,再次点击取消,同时把获取的值传给后台
在做网站的时候,经常有这样的功能:多选条件然后传给后台查询数据库,把值返回到前台。这类功能,我主要的解决思路是通过 js 获取点击的内容,放到 隐藏的input 框,然后拼成url 代参 传给后台。        js部分的主要问题是点击之后选中和再次点击消失,同时隐藏的input的也相应的增加或者删除。            $(".city").click(function(){
实现select change 点击重复内容无法触发问题
var id = document.getElementById("addquerstions"); id.onmousedown = function(){ this.sindex = this.selectedIndex; this.selectedIndex = -1; } id.onmouseout = function() {
删除和添加select下拉框选中的内容option,以及清空option选项
删除:$(&quot;#sysusergroupList&quot;).find(&quot;option:selected&quot;).remove();添加: document.getElementById(&quot;sysusergroupList&quot;).options.add(new Option(userList[i].name,userList[i].id));$(&quot;#sysusergroupList&quot;).append(&quot;&amp;lt;o...
js简单的实现点击选中点击取消的效果
.square{width:100px;height:20px;border:1px solid black;margin-top: 10px;}             .selected{background-color:red;}
easyui datagrid行选中情况下,再次点击取消选中。
singleSelect:false, nowap: true, border: false, idField: 'id', columns: [[//显示的列 {field:'ck',width:50,checkbox:'true',align:'center',hidden:true} ea
select中option被选中事件响应
http://stackoverflow.com/questions/6540541/trying-to-get-a-jquery-event-to-fire-onclick-on-a-select-option-form Choose your Proptions… Yes or No Before or On/After More than or Less than Better or